In this free artists’ workshop, learn how to write artist statements which accurately represent you and your work with Owain McGilvary & Yan White of McGilvary/White.

Groundwerk is a monthly series of free practical workshops for artists and creatives wishing to gain the skills to support their practice.

This workshop is free to attend and open to all but booking is recommended as spaces are limited.

// ABOUT MCGILVARY/WHITE

McGilvary/White are collaboration between Owain McGilvary & Yan White who currently live and work in Bristol.
They are currently collaborating with their mothers and asking other people to make work for them.
Exhibitions and projects include The White Pube and East Bristol Contemporary online residencies (both 2017); Exchange Rates (with Collar), New York City; paM Invites, The Drawing Room, London; Identify your limitations, acknowledge the periphery, Vitrine London and I am not Tino Seghal- I am the Cleaner, Nahmad Projects, London (all 2016).
